We have 20 beautiful campsites, including tent,and rv sites, along Stoney Fork Creek .We are located in Candler, NC, 20 minutes from downtown Asheville. 5 minutes to the Blue Ridge Parkway and within 2 miles to national forests. 10 minutes from Mt. Pisgah and 9 waterfalls within 10 miles. We offer off grid primitive campsites with a few touches of modernism, with and Wi-Fi. The sites are located adjacent from the greenhouses in a large grassy field, next to the creek, and behind the barn.
Stoney Creek Oasis is a peaceful and scenic retreat nestled by a babbling creek with stunning mountain views. Campers appreciate the spacious and dog-friendly environment, making it perfect for those traveling with pets. While the amenities like the bathroom and shower are basic, they are functional and generally well-maintained. Be aware, though, that some visitors have noted the close proximity of campsites and the potential for noise from other campers and free-roaming dogs.
